Forza 3: Where Videogames & Reality Collide

TVG knows that a large portion of their readership will avidly defend the realism and simulation in Forza 3. They know this because when they reviewed the game last month, they were spurned by fans of the series for even daring to criticise its time-rewind feature and opponent AI. Thankfully then, Microsoft recently invited them to a track day at Silverstone where they got the chance to compare Forza 3's performance against a real-life Lotus Exige on the Silverstone South circuit.
